Upon leaving San Miguel, we first went north before heading for Portugal, because, when we would approach the coast we would be faced with winds out of the north and a strong southerly current. One night Chitauqua heard another yacht calling a ship on the VHF radio and after he finished talking with the ship, Don hailed him. They boat asked him if he knew of a boat called Tamure!! It was Carl and Perri on Kukara, with whom we had sailed all through the Pacific, Indonesia, Southeast Asia and the Red Sea back in 1988 – 1990. We had not seen them since we left Cyprus almost 13 years earlier.
